HUB International Expands Executive Leadership Team

Hub International expands teamHub International Limited (Hub), a leading global insurance brokerage, announced today four key executive promotions and the expansion of their Executive Management Team (EMT), effective immediately. These management changes will position Hub to execute on their current business strategy in 2014 and beyond and add regional representation to the EMT.

The promotions announced include the appointment of the following regional leaders:

  • Marc Cohen, President, Hub International Northeast, has been promoted to Regional President, US East Region, responsible for the Northeast, New England, Southeast, Florida and Puerto Rico operations.
  • Jack McGrath, President, Hub International Insurance Services, Texas operations, has been promoted to Regional President, US Central Region, responsible for the Texas, New Mexico, Financial, Midwest East & West, Gulf South, and Colorado operations.
  • Chad Robertson, President, Hub International Barton, has been promoted to Regional President, Canada West, responsible for the Barton, TOS, and Horizon operations.
  • Neil Morrison, President, Hub International Ontario/HKMB, has been promoted to Executive Vice President, Operations.

In addition to these promotions, Barry Cordeiro, Chief Information Officer, and Ron Agypt, Chief Sales Officer, Employee Benefits, will now serve on Hub's EMT.

"We are pleased to announce the promotion of these talented executives throughout the organization and the development of our next generation of leadership," said Martin P. Hughes, Chairman and CEO, Hub International Limited. "This organizational model will support Hub's future growth and our evolution as a top ten global brokerage."
